Crafting a standout resume for an application manager position requires a strategic approach that highlights both technical expertise and interpersonal skills. First and foremost, focus on showcasing your proficiency with industry-standard tools and technologies relevant to application management, such as various project management software (e.g., JIRA, Trello), database systems (e.g., SQL Server, MySQL), and application lifecycle management tools. Consider grouping your technical skills into categories, providing specific examples of how you’ve utilized these tools in past projects. For instance, describe how your proficiency with agile methodologies improved project delivery times or how you leveraged specific software to enhance user experience. This not only demonstrates your technical acumen but also reflects your ability to drive results, a quality highly prized by top employers.
In addition to highlighting technical skills, it is equally important to demonstrate both hard and soft skills throughout your resume. Application managers must possess strong analytical skills, effective project management capabilities, and exceptional communication skills, as they often liaise between technical teams and management. Use concise bullet points to articulate successes in these areas; for example, quantify improvements you made in team efficiency or project outcomes, and highlight your experience in conflict resolution or stakeholder engagement. Tailoring your resume to the specific job description is pivotal; emphasize keywords and phrases from the job listing to ensure compatibility with ATS (Applicant Tracking Systems) and to resonate with hiring managers. Given the competitive nature of the job market, your resume should tell a compelling story of your career trajectory, showcasing a blend of technical knowledge, leadership strength, and a proactive approach to problem-solving that aligns with the strategic objectives of prospective companies.

Why These Summaries Are Strong
Clarity and Conciseness: Each summary clearly articulates the candidate’s role and expertise within a limited word count, making it easy for hiring managers to grasp their qualifications quickly.
Relevant Experience: The summaries highlight specific experiences and skills related to application management, such as overseeing lifecycles, managing projects, and enhancing user experiences, which are crucial for this role.
Results-Oriented Approach: The use of phrases like "proven ability," "track record," and "results-driven" emphasizes the applicant's focus on tangible outcomes and success metrics, indicating they can deliver value to the organization.
Technical and Interpersonal Skills: Each example underscores both technical capabilities and soft skills, such as collaboration and stakeholder engagement, which are essential for an Application Manager to work effectively across departments.
By integrating these elements, the summaries not only present the applicant as a strong candidate but also align their experience and objectives with common expectations in the Application Manager role.

Why These Are Strong Work Experiences
Quantifiable Achievements: Each bullet point includes specific metrics (e.g., percentages), making achievements concrete and demonstrating the applicant's impact on the organization. This empirical data serves to validate claims of effectiveness and success.
Leadership and Collaboration: The examples illustrate the candidate's ability to lead teams and collaborate with stakeholders, essential qualities for an application manager who often coordinates between technical and non-technical groups.
Focus on User Experience and Operational Efficiency: The emphasis on improving user satisfaction and operational metrics reflects a holistic understanding of both applications and business needs. This showcases the applicant’s dedication to delivering high-quality results that benefit both users and the organization overall.
